From Rome you can take the train to Naples and switch in the station to the local Circumvesuviana to Sorrento. Sorrento is a pretty town on the Gulf of Naples and has good public transportation to Pompeii, the Amalfi coast, and the isle of Capri. Or, for a more relaxed (but probably more expensive) visit, stay in Positano on the Amalfi coast. And make it 4 days for more leisure time.

Recommend May with 6 nights in Rome and 3 nights in Positano. I would not waste an evening in Rome by staying at a hotel near the airport for the last night. A taxi or hotel arranged driver will get you to the airport in plenty of time even if you are staying in the ancient part of Rome.
